We also know that a safe move depends on people as much as equipment. That is why our team members receive structured staff training before they handle removals work independently. Training covers safe lifting methods, correct packing techniques, furniture handling, navigation of stairways and tight spaces, and the proper use of protective materials. By investing in regular learning, Removals in Queens Park can maintain consistent standards across every job.
Training also includes awareness of hazards that may appear in everyday moving environments. Examples include wet surfaces, uneven steps, low ceilings, awkward parking access, and fragile items that require special attention. Our staff are encouraged to identify potential issues early and communicate them clearly so the move can proceed in a controlled and orderly way. Personal protective equipment, or PPE, is another essential part of our safety process. Depending on the task, our movers may use gloves, safety footwear, high-visibility clothing, back supports where appropriate, and other protective items that help reduce the chance of injury. Our Risk Assessment Process
Before any move begins, we follow a detailed risk assessment process. This starts with reviewing the property layout, access points, and any specific conditions that might affect the move. We consider the size and weight of items, the presence of delicate possessions, the distance between the property and vehicle, and any likely obstacles that could slow progress or create danger. A proper assessment allows us to plan the safest and most efficient method for the day.
Risk assessment continues on site, where the team checks conditions again before loading begins. If circumstances have changed, such as weather, parking restrictions, or access issues, the plan is adjusted accordingly.
